Five Key Aspects of Healthy Living
Exercise is included as a crucial part of a healthy lifestyle because it helps maintain physical health, supports weight management, and reduces stress. Nurul Mawaddah recommends engaging in 150 minutes of moderate exercise weekly, such as swimming, running, or cycling. This regular physical activity keeps the body fit, reduces the risk of chronic diseases, and contributes to mental well-being .
Environmental hygiene is crucial in Nurul Mawaddah's healthy lifestyle concept as it prevents infectious diseases and promotes well-being. Practices such as washing hands with running water and maintaining clean surroundings by properly disposing of waste are highlighted. These measures reduce exposure to pathogens and create a safe, clean environment, supporting overall health .
Nurul Mawaddah outlines several behavioral habits to avoid, including consuming junk food high in sugar, fat, and salt but low in vitamins and fiber, which can lead to severe health issues like obesity and heart disease. She also warns against staying up late, which disrupts essential sleep patterns, and highlights the necessity of avoiding a sedentary lifestyle by engaging in regular exercise. These habits are crucial to prevent chronic diseases and maintain overall health .
The key components of a healthy lifestyle include maintaining a balanced diet, ensuring adequate rest, practicing personal and environmental hygiene, engaging in regular exercise, and praying. A balanced diet involves eating nutritious foods and avoiding high-caloric, low-nutrient foods like junk food. Personal hygiene includes washing hands and maintaining cleanliness to prevent infectious diseases. Exercise should be about 150 minutes per week, including activities like swimming and cycling. Rest refers to getting six to eight hours of sleep for proper cell growth and regeneration. Praying is emphasized for improving both physical and spiritual health .

Nurul Mawaddah correlates sleep with physical health by explaining that proper rest is vital for cell growth and regeneration. A lack of sleep leads to fatigue and reduced cognitive function. She recommends getting six to eight hours of sleep per night to ensure the body remains healthy and refreshed. Neglecting proper sleep can result in weakness and sleepiness throughout the day .
Nurul Mawaddah suggests incorporating fun and relaxing activities such as spending time with family, hanging out with friends, and pursuing hobbies to relieve stress and refresh the body. These activities break the monotony of daily routines and provide emotional and mental relaxation, which are vital for holistic health. By balancing work and leisure, individuals can reduce stress levels and improve their overall quality of life .
Nurul Mawaddah highlights the importance of diet by stating 'you are what you eat,' meaning one's health reflects their dietary choices. A nutritious diet is crucial for sustaining health, whereas a poor diet can lead to diseases such as obesity, hypertension, diabetes, heart disease, and even cancer. Neglecting to eat nutritious food can easily make one sick, emphasizing the adoption of a diet in line with balanced nutrition guidelines as essential .
Praying contributes to a healthy lifestyle by fostering both physical and spiritual health. For Nurul Mawaddah, praying is not merely a religious ritual but also a means of enhancing mental peace and stress management, which are integral to overall health. It complements other healthy lifestyle practices by nurturing emotional well-being and providing a sense of purpose .
Starting a healthy lifestyle early is emphasized because it leads to habituation, making it easier to maintain these practices throughout life. Early adoption ensures continuous benefits, such as stronger immunity and prevention of chronic diseases like obesity, heart disease, and diabetes. Long-term health is significantly impacted as these habits reduce the risk of developing these conditions and support overall mental and physical well-being .
